A New Era: Spatial Computing vs. AR/VR 

First, let’s answer a fundamental question: What exactly is the difference between augmented reality (AR), virtual reality (VR), and spatial computing? While AR enhances the real-world environment by overlaying digital content, and VR immerses users in entirely new surroundings, spatial computing takes it a step further by integrating digital elements seamlessly into our physical environment. Whether working in an office or on the factory floor, users can interact with digital tools and data in a more natural, intuitive way. 

For businesses, this means moving beyond AR and VR as standalone technologies and embracing a unified experience where employees have tools like manuals or AI assistants virtually available, hands-free, as they work on machinery or collaborate with colleagues. 

Practical Applications for Enterprise 

The real value of spatial computing lies in its potential business applications. For example, one possible use case could be training life sciences sales representatives using VR-powered AI avatars, allowing them to simulate real-world scenarios with specialists like oncologists. Another example is how Apple Vision Pro can revolutionize cockpit simulators by enabling pilots to practice muscle memory exercises, all while collaborating with instructors and copilots virtually. 

One of the most significant aspects of spatial computing is the ability to enhance worker productivity. For instance, field technicians can access digital manuals and AI-powered tools directly through their Apple Vision Pro headset while keeping their hands free to perform tasks. This immersive, intuitive interaction offers a massive leap from merely using mobile devices like smartphones or tablets. 

Bridging the Gap: Custom Applications 

As businesses increasingly develop custom apps tailored to their specific needs, they can be integrated into the Apple ecosystem, making them accessible through Apple Vision Pro. That means enterprises already using custom iPhone or iPad apps can transition to spatial computing without starting from scratch. 

However, you can’t rely too heavily on existing technology. The Apple Vision Pro offers new opportunities for innovation that go beyond simply migrating current apps into spatial computing. We recommend a “crawl, walk, run” approach to gradually introduce and scale spatial solutions to meet the growing demands of business. 

ROI: Measuring Success with Spatial Computing 

Investing in innovative technology is one thing, but how do enterprises measure the ROI of spatial computing solutions? ROI must be calculated based on the specific business outcomes the technology enables. Whether it’s reducing downtime, increasing productivity, or enhancing training outcomes, the metrics will depend on the initial business case. 

The team at Stratix partner Lextech recently helped one company identify a billion-dollar business case through spatial computing. By empowering employees to perform at two to three times their usual impact, organizations can see massive returns over time. Proof of concept and pilot programs will be critical in defining success and gathering feedback for future scalability. 

Overcoming the Challenges of Adoption 

As with any new technology, adopting spatial computing in the enterprise comes with its challenges. Change management is essential, especially when it comes to introducing new tools like the Apple Vision Pro. We emphasize the importance of engaging employees early in the process, conducting pilot programs, and collecting feedback. Building internal champions within the organization is key to successful long-term adoption.
